As I think people on xmca already know, MIT Press recently published a book
by Mike Cole, me, Robert Lecusay (recent grad of the LCHC lab), and Vera
Michalchick (now of Stanford) on assessing informal learning.

We are just starting a Blogger forum for people who'd like to ask
questions, make comments, or discuss issues related to informal learning,
assessment, documentation, policy, etc. it's at:
http://lemke-cole-lecusay-michalchik.blogspot.com/?view=sidebar

We've just posted a vignette by Mike about the value of participant
fieldnotes, as one of the first of a series elaborating on the book's
Conclusions & Recommendations.
